By Mpho Moloi – Chief Justice Raymond Zondo is set to receive the official name lists of Members of the National Assembly and Provincial Legislatures on Thursday. The announcement follows the recent National and Provincial Elections, with the results declared by the Electoral Commission of South Africa (IEC) just last week.

Established Post-Election Practice

According to the Office of the Chief Justice, this is a well-established tradition in South Africa. After the IEC announces the results of the National and Provincial Elections, they promptly hand over the lists of designated Members of Parliament (MPs) and members of Provincial Legislatures to the Chief Justice. The Chief Justice then forwards these lists to the Secretary of Parliament.

“In line with this practice, Chief Justice R M M Zondo will on 06 June 2024 officially receive from the Chairperson of the Electoral Commission the lists of designated Members of Parliament (MPs) and members of Provincial Legislatures,” read the statement issued by the Office of the Chief Justice.

Preparing for the First Assembly Sitting

Following the handover, Chief Justice Zondo is expected to pass on the National Assembly lists to the Secretary of Parliament. This move is crucial as it sets the stage for the first sitting of the newly elected National Assembly.

“The Chief Justice also transmits the lists of designated members of the Provincial Legislatures to the designated Judges President who will preside over the first sittings of the Provincial Legislatures,” the statement further explained. This action ensures that designated judges are prepared to oversee the initial sessions of the Provincial Legislatures, marking the beginning of a new legislative term.
